In case you haven’t noticed, eco-friendly and green people have been trying to replace traditional energy-robbing halogen bulbs with bunch of low-energy, low-cost LEDs. Which is a great thing for safety, energy, and also creative DIYs such as this one that shows you how to make LED chandelier for low-energy, high-style kitchen.
I wanted to experiment with a lot of LED;s on AC mains, and this is the result.
I have used 160 white LED’s for this project and it has been a success.
It gives a bright light and is suitable for the Drawing room, or the Dining room.’
You can have a Candlelight dinner without the candles.
Hang it from the ceiling and you have a decorative light. It is easy to make and is also cheap.
